What Castle Hill participants typically look for

Participants and their families in Castle Hill often seek therapeutic supports that help build independence and enhance day-to-day life. The focus is usually on practical, person-centred outcomes that align with individual NDIS plan goals.

  • An Occupational Therapist (OT) to help with daily routines, home modifications, or equipment.
  • A Physiotherapist for mobility, strength, pain management, or post-injury rehabilitation.
  • A Psychologist or Counsellor for behavioural support, mental wellbeing, or building social skills.
  • A Speech Pathologist for communication, swallowing, or developing social interaction skills.

How to choose the right provider in Castle Hill

  • Check their registration scope: Providers like The Hills Learning Centre show their registered services clearly. Ensure their offerings match your specific needs—whether that’s speech pathology, occupational therapy, or positive behaviour support.
  • Consider location and travel: A provider based in Castle Hill can mean shorter travel times for home visits. If local availability is tight, remember that neighbouring suburbs like Blacktown or Sydney offer many more options.
  • Ask about their approach: Discuss how they set goals, report on progress, and communicate with you and your support team. A good fit is about more than just qualifications.
  • Understand their service mix: Many local therapists also support Daily Living or Community Participation. This can be efficient if you need coordinated support across different areas.
  • Use your network: Talk to your support coordinator, local community groups, or other participants in the Hills District for personal recommendations and insights.

How a Plan Manager helps Castle Hill participants

A Plan Manager takes care of the financial administration of your NDIS plan. They pay your providers for you, track your budget, and handle all the related paperwork. This can be a huge relief, letting you focus on your therapy and supports rather than invoices and payment schedules.

What therapies are covered under NDIS therapeutic supports?

Therapeutic supports include occupational therapy, physiotherapy, psychology, speech pathology and other allied health services that build your capacity. Providers in Castle Hill, NSW listed here deliver these supports under your Capacity Building budget.

Do I need a referral to see a therapy provider in Castle Hill?

Not usually. If therapeutic supports are funded in your plan, you can contact a provider directly. It helps to have any relevant reports or goals ready so the therapist can tailor supports to you.

Can I use therapeutic supports in Castle Hill if my plan is managed differently?

Yes. Plan-managed and self-managed participants can choose almost any provider, including those beyond your immediate suburb. If your plan is NDIA-managed you'll generally need a registered provider — all of which appear in this directory.
